Star Saber was actually designed by Kunio Okawara, the original designer of the Mobile Suits in the both the original Gundam and up to Gundam Unicorn. So saying he looks like or has a Gundam vibe is actually pretty accurate.

That part of the design was inspired by the TV show. In Transformers Victory, they always showed Star Saber holding his sword with the flat pointed at the enemy. This was because he could use it to reflect enemy lasers back at them, Jedi Style.
